billedresultater
Billedresultater refers to the visual outcomes or displays generated from image processing or analysis. This can encompass a wide range of applications, from simple image display to complex scientific visualizations. In digital photography, billedresultater are the final images captured by a camera, often processed for optimal color, exposure, and sharpness. In medical imaging, billedresultater might be X-rays, CT scans, or MRI images that aid in diagnosis. Scientific research utilizes billedresultater for data visualization, such as satellite imagery showing environmental changes or microscopic images revealing cellular structures. The interpretation of billedresultater is crucial, as it forms the basis for decisions, further analysis, or communication. The quality and accuracy of billedresultater depend on the input data, the algorithms used for processing, and the display hardware. Therefore, understanding the context and limitations of billedresultater is essential for drawing valid conclusions. They serve as a primary means of conveying visual information derived from a variety of sources and technologies.
